A Generalization of Commutativity Degree of Finite Groups

&
Pages 1974-1981 | Received 29 Oct 2010, Published online: 15 Jun 2012
 

Abstract

The commutativity degree of a finite group is the probability that two arbitrarily chosen group elements commute. This notion has been generalized in a number of ways. The object of this article is to study yet another generalization of the same notion, which further extends some of the existing generalizations.
